文章来源:淘论文网   发布者: 毕业设计   浏览量: 32



还可以点击去查询以下关键词:
[新生]    [入学]    [综合]    [管理]    [JSP的新生入学综合管理]   

论文题目:基于JSP的新生入学综合管理系统

一、研究背景

在我国高校中,新生入学是每年秋季的一件重要大事。为了确保新生入学工作的顺利进行,提高工作效率,降低人工成本,同时满足高校对信息化管理的要求,许多高校开始采用计算机技术来解决新生入学管理问题。JSP技术作为一种跨平台的Web开发技术,具有良好的可扩展性和可维护性,被广泛应用于高校的新生入学管理系统中。

二、研究目的和意义

本论文旨在设计和开发一套基于JSP的新生入学综合管理系统,旨在提高新生入学管理工作的效率,降低人工成本,同时满足高校对信息化管理的要求。具体研究目的和意义如下:

1.提高工作效率

通过本系统的开发,可以实现对新生入学信息的实时采集、处理和统计,大大缩短了新生入学工作的时间,提高了工作效率。同时,由于系统可以自动生成各种报表和统计结果,使得工作人员可以更加专注于其他重要的工作,进一步提高了工作效率。

2.降低人工成本

传统的新生入学管理系统主要依靠人工操作,如数据录入、数据统计等,工作量较大,效率较低,且容易出错。通过本系统的开发,可以实现对数据的实时采集、处理和统计,大大降低了人工成本。同时,由于系统可以自动生成各种报表和统计结果,使得工作人员无需进行过多的数据处理工作,进一步降低了人工成本。

3.满足高校对信息化管理的要求

随着信息化的深入发展,高校对于信息化管理的要求越来越高。本系统采用JSP技术进行开发,可以实现对各种数据的快速统计和分析,满足高校对信息化管理的要求。同时,本系统还具有良好的可扩展性和可维护性,使得系统可以随着高校需求的变化进行相应的调整和升级,满足高校不断变化的需求。

4.提高用户体验

新生入学管理系统是学生进入大学的重要窗口,用户体验对于系统的使用至关重要。本系统采用JSP技术进行开发,界面友好,操作简单,用户可以快速上手,大大提高了用户体验。同时,系统还提供了各种查询和统计功能,使得用户可以更加方便地获取所需信息,进一步提高了用户体验。

三、研究内容和方法

本论文主要涉及以下研究内容和方法:

1.系统需求分析

通过对新生入学管理系统的需求分析,确定系统的功能需求和性能需求,为后续系统开发提供依据。

2.系统设计

根据需求分析的结果,设计本系统的系统架构、数据库设计、模块划分等,为后续系统开发做好准备。

3.系统实现和测试

采用JSP技术对系统进行实现,并对其进行测试,包括功能测试、性能测试、安全测试等,确保系统的稳定性和可靠性。

4.系统部署和维护

将系统部署到实际应用环境中,保证系统的稳定运行,并根据实际情况对系统进行维护和更新。

四、预期成果和意义

通过本论文的研究,预期可以获得以下成果:

1.设计并实现一套基于JSP的新生入学综合管理系统。

2.系统可以实现对新生入学信息的实时采集、处理和统计,大大缩短了新生入学工作的时间,提高了工作效率。

3.系统可以自动生成各种报表和统计结果,使得工作人员可以更加专注于其他重要的工作,进一步提高了工作效率。

4.系统可以降低人工成本,满足高校对信息化管理的要求。

5.系统具有良好的可扩展性和可维护性,满足高校不断变化的需求。

6.系统界面友好,操作简单,用户可以快速上手,大大提高了用户体验。

五、论文结构安排

本论文共分为五个部分,包括以下内容:

第一章:引言

第二章:系统需求分析

第三章:系统设计

第四章:系统实现与测试

第五章:系统部署与维护
开发背景:

随着信息化的深入发展,高校对于信息化管理的要求越来越高。新生入学管理系统是学生进入大学的重要窗口,对于系统的稳定性和可靠性要求较高。传统的新生入学管理系统主要依靠人工操作,如数据录入、数据统计等,工作量较大,效率较低,且容易出错。因此,许多高校开始采用计算机技术来解决新生入学管理问题。JSP技术作为一种跨平台的Web开发技术,具有良好的可扩展性和可维护性,被广泛应用于高校的新生入学管理系统中。

为了满足高校对信息化管理的要求,提高新生入学管理工作的效率,降低人工成本,同时提供更加便捷、快速的用户体验,许多高校开始采用JSP技术开发新生入学管理系统。本论文旨在设计和开发一套基于JSP的新生入学综合管理系统,以满足高校的需求。

在具体实现过程中,本系统将采用JSP技术实现对新生入学信息的实时采集、处理和统计,大大缩短了新生入学工作的时间,提高了工作效率。同时,系统可以自动生成各种报表和统计结果,使得工作人员可以更加专注于其他重要的工作,进一步提高了工作效率。此外,系统还可以降低人工成本,满足高校对信息化管理的要求。另外,本系统具有良好的可扩展性和可维护性,满足高校不断变化的需求。

为了确保系统的稳定性和可靠性,本系统将进行功能测试、性能测试、安全测试等,确保系统的稳定性和可靠性。同时,本系统还将采用各种技术手段,如数据备份、日志记录等,以保证系统的安全性。

综上所述,本论文旨在设计和开发一套基于JSP的新生入学综合管理系统,旨在提高新生入学管理工作的效率,降低人工成本,同时满足高校对信息化管理的要求。
国外研究现状分析:

在信息化管理方面,国外研究已经取得了显著的成果。发达国家如美国、加拿大、澳大利亚等,充分利用现代信息技术手段,将其新生入学管理系统推向实际应用。这些系统具有以下特点:

1. 技术成熟:国外的新生入学管理系统已经经过多年的发展,技术成熟,稳定性和可靠性高。

2. 功能强大:国外的系统具有丰富的功能,可以实现对学生信息的实时采集、处理和统计,为学生提供便捷的查询和统计功能。

3. 可扩展性强:国外的系统具有良好的可扩展性,可以根据高校的需求进行相应的调整和升级。

4. 用户体验好:国外的系统采用简洁的界面和友好的操作,用户可以快速上手,提高用户体验。

5. 安全性高:国外的系统考虑到了安全性问题,采取了多种安全措施,确保系统的稳定性。

6. 跨平台:国外的系统具有跨平台性,可以兼容多种操作系统和浏览器。

7. 国际化:国外的系统考虑到了国际化的需求,可以实现多语言支持。

8. 可访问性:国外的系统具有良好的可访问性,可以满足不同群体的需求。

总结起来,国外的新生入学管理系统在技术成熟、功能强大、可扩展性强、用户体验好等方面具有显著优势。这些系统的成功经验对我国的新生入学管理系统的发展具有重要的借鉴意义。
国内研究现状分析:

在信息化管理方面,我国的研究也取得了显著的进展。虽然与国外相比,我国的新生入学管理系统在技术成熟、功能强大、可扩展性强等方面还有很大提升,但是随着信息技术的不断发展,我国的新生入学管理系统也正在逐步向着更高的水平发展。

1. 研究内容丰富:我国的科研人员在新生入学管理系统的研究内容上已经涵盖了系统架构、功能需求、数据库设计、系统实现和测试等多个方面。

2. 技术应用广泛:我国的新生入学管理系统在技术应用上已经从传统的数据库管理向更加先进的云计算、大数据等技术方向发展。

3. 研究方法多样:我国的新生入学管理系统研究方法包括问卷调查、实验研究、案例分析等多种方式,充分考虑了不同研究对象的特点。

4. 研究成果显著:我国的科研人员在新生入学管理系统的研究成果上已经取得了一系列显著的成果,为我国新生入学管理系统的实际应用提供了有力的支持。

5. 研究队伍强大:我国的科研人员在新生入学管理系统的研究上拥有了一支强大的研究队伍,为研究提供了有力的人才支持。

总结起来,虽然我国的科研人员在新生入学管理系统的研究上与国外相比还有很大提升,但是我国的科研水平也在不断提高,为我国新生入学管理系统的实际应用提供了有力的支持。
需求分析:

在新生入学管理系统中,用户需求是系统设计和开发的核心。为了满足用户的需要,本系统需要实现以下功能:

1. 用户注册与登录:用户可以通过注册账号的方式,注册个人用户账号,也可以通过登录的方式使用个人用户账号。

2. 学生信息管理:用户可以查看学生信息,包括姓名、学号、性别、年龄、所在系别、专业、班级、联系方式等。

3. 学生成绩管理:用户可以查看学生成绩,包括课程名称、课程代码、成绩、平时成绩、总成绩等。

4. 学生课程成绩查询:用户可以根据课程名称、课程代码等信息查询学生成绩。

5. 学生课程成绩统计:用户可以对学生成绩进行统计,包括平均分、优秀率、不及格率等。

6. 教师信息管理:用户可以查看教师信息,包括姓名、工号、性别、年龄、职称、联系方式等。

7. 教师课程授课:用户可以查看教师所授课程,包括课程名称、课程代码、授课时间、授课内容等。

8. 教师课程成绩统计:用户可以对教师成绩进行统计,包括平均分、优秀率、不及格率等。

9. 课程成绩查询:用户可以查看课程成绩,包括课程名称、课程代码、成绩、平时成绩、总成绩等。

10. 课程成绩统计:用户可以对学生课程成绩进行统计,包括平均分、优秀率、不及格率等。

11. 用户权限管理:用户可以根据自己的需求设置不同的权限,包括查看学生信息、查看教师信息、修改学生信息、查看学生成绩、查看学生课程成绩、统计学生成绩、统计教师成绩等。

12. 数据导出与统计:用户可以对系统中的数据进行导出和统计,以方便后续的数据分析和处理。

13. 界面设计:用户可以根据自己的需求进行界面设计,包括导航栏、搜索框、文本框、下拉框等。

14. 系统安全性:用户可以设置自己的登录密码,确保系统的安全性。

15. 系统稳定性:用户可以设置自己的系统重启时间,确保系统的稳定性。
可行性分析:

在可行性分析中,我们将从经济、社会和技术三个方面对新生入学管理系统进行可行性分析。

一、经济可行性

1. 成本效益分析:新生入学管理系统的开发成本、维护成本和运营成本等。

2. 收益分析:新生入学管理系统对学校管理和学生学习带来的收益。

3. 投资回收期:新生入学管理系统开发和运营所需的时间。

二、社会可行性

1. 用户需求分析:用户对新生入学管理系统的需求。

2. 市场前景分析:新生入学管理系统的市场需求和潜在竞争对手。

3. 用户接受度:用户对新生入学管理系统的接受程度。

三、技术可行性

1. 技术可行性分析:新生入学管理系统技术可行性分析,包括技术选型、架构设计和系统实现等。

2. 技术成熟度:新生入学管理系统技术成熟度分析,包括现有技术的比较和评估等。

3. 技术支持:新生入学管理系统技术支持,包括技术难点和解决方案等。

综合以上可行性分析,我们可以得出以下结论:

1. 新生入学管理系统具有可行性。
2. 经济、社会和技术可行性都得到了满足。
3. 系统开发和运营具有可行性。
功能分析:

根据需求分析,新生入学管理系统需要实现以下功能:

1. 用户注册与登录:用户可以通过注册账号的方式,注册个人用户账号,也可以通过登录的方式使用个人用户账号。
2. 学生信息管理:用户可以查看学生信息,包括姓名、学号、性别、年龄、所在系别、专业、班级、联系方式等。
3. 学生成绩管理:用户可以查看学生成绩,包括课程名称、课程代码、成绩、平时成绩、总成绩等。
4. 学生课程成绩查询:用户可以根据课程名称、课程代码等信息查询学生成绩。
5. 学生课程成绩统计:用户可以对学生成绩进行统计,包括平均分、优秀率、不及格率等。
6. 教师信息管理:用户可以查看教师信息,包括姓名、工号、性别、年龄、职称、联系方式等。
7. 教师课程授课:用户可以查看教师所授课程,包括课程名称、课程代码、授课时间、授课内容等。
8. 教师课程成绩统计:用户可以对教师成绩进行统计,包括平均分、优秀率、不及格率等。
9. 课程成绩查询:用户可以查看课程成绩,包括课程名称、课程代码、成绩、平时成绩、总成绩等。
10. 课程成绩统计:用户可以对学生课程成绩进行统计,包括平均分、优秀率、不及格率等。
11. 用户权限管理:用户可以根据自己的需求设置不同的权限,包括查看学生信息、查看教师信息、修改学生信息、查看学生成绩、查看学生课程成绩、统计学生成绩、统计教师成绩等。
12. 数据导出与统计:用户可以对系统中的数据进行导出和统计,以方便后续的数据分析和处理。
13. 界面设计:用户可以根据自己的需求进行界面设计,包括导航栏、搜索框、文本框、下拉框等。
14. 系统安全性:用户可以设置自己的登录密码,确保系统的安全性。
15. 系统稳定性:用户可以设置自己的系统重启时间,确保系统的稳定性。
数据库结构:

根据功能需求,新生入学管理系统需要实现用户注册、登录、学生信息、学生成绩、教师信息、课程信息等多方面的功能。因此,需要设计以下数据库结构:

1. 用户表(userlist)

| 字段名 | 类型 | 描述 |
||||
| username | varchar | 用户名 |
| password | varchar | 密码 |

2. 学生表(studentlist)

| 字段名 | 类型 | 描述 |
||||
| id | int | 学生ID |
| username | varchar | 学生姓名 |
| gender | varchar | 学生性别 |
| age | int | 学生年龄 |
| major | varchar | 学生专业 |
| semester | varchar | 学生学期 |
| class | varchar | 学生班级 |
| phone | varchar | 学生联系方式 |

3. 教师表(teacherlist)

| 字段名 | 类型 | 描述 |
||||
| id | int | 教师ID |
| username | varchar | 教师姓名 |
| gender | varchar | 教师性别 |
| age | int | 教师年龄 |
|职称 | varchar | 教师职称 |
| phone | varchar | 教师联系方式 |

4. 课程表(courselist)

| 字段名 | 类型 | 描述 |
||||
| id | int | 课程ID |
| name | varchar | 课程名称 |
| teacher | varchar | 教师姓名 |
| credit | decimal | 课程学分 |
| semester | varchar | 学生学期 |
| class | varchar | 学生专业 |
| prerequisite | varchar | 学生前置课程 |
| requirement | varchar | 学生要求 |
| teacher | varchar | 教师姓名 |
| grade | varchar | 教师年级 |

5. 成绩表(scorelist)

| 字段名 | 类型 | 描述 |
||||
| id | int | 成绩ID |
| user_id | int | 学生ID |
| course_id | int | 课程ID |
| score | decimal | 成绩 |
| teacher | varchar | 教师姓名 |
| exam_date | date | 考试日期 |

6. 教师表(teacherlist)

| 字段名 | 类型 | 描述 |
||||
| id | int | 教师ID |
| username | varchar | 教师姓名 |
| gender | varchar | 教师性别 |
| age | int | 教师年龄 |
|职称 | varchar | 教师职称 |
| phone | varchar | 教师联系方式 |

7. 学生表(studentlist)

| 字段名 | 类型 | 描述 |
||||
| id | int | 学生ID |
| username | varchar | 学生姓名 |
| gender | varchar | 学生性别 |
| age | int | 学生年龄 |
| major | varchar | 学生专业 |
| semester | varchar | 学生学期 |
| class | varchar | 学生班级 |
| phone | varchar | 学生联系方式 |


这里还有:


还可以点击去查询:
[新生]    [入学]    [综合]    [管理]    [JSP的新生入学综合管理]   

请扫码加微信 微信号:sj52abcd


下载地址: http://www.taolw.com/down/6374.docx
  • 上一篇:基于JSP的网上订餐系统设计与实现
  • 下一篇:基于JSP的数学考试系统毕业设计
  • 资源信息

    格式: docx